MDOT and the City of Lansing Public Service Department announced they would be closing a lane on Homer Street to replace a water main near the Frandor Shopping Center.

According to WILX, the crew will close the far right lane on Vine Street, and the northbound US-127 exit to M-43, this will help improve peoples ability to see while turning on Homer Street.

This project will begin on Monday, May 11th and traffic will be maintained during that time.
